Key Cost Factors
House raising in Chaska, MN, involves elevating a home to protect against flooding, improve foundation stability, or prepare for construction projects. The scope and complexity of house raising can vary based on several factors, making it important to understand typical project considerations before proceeding.
- Materials: The process often requires durable support beams, foundation piers, and framing materials suitable for the home's size and structure.
- Size and Scope: Larger or multi-story homes may require more extensive lifting equipment and additional structural reinforcement, impacting overall project scope.
- Labor Complexity: House raising involves precise coordination of lifting, stabilization, and foundation work, which can increase labor requirements depending on the home's design.
- Permitting: Local regulations in Chaska typically necessitate permits for structural modifications, including house raising, to ensure compliance with building codes.
- Extras: Additional considerations may include utility disconnections and reconnections, foundation repairs, or upgrades, which can affect overall project planning and costs.
